Core Components of Data Security in Case Management Systems

The core components of data security in case management systems are critical to safeguarding sensitive legal information. These components encompass multiple layers of protection designed to prevent unauthorized access and ensure data integrity.

Key elements include access controls, encryption, and audit trails. Access controls restrict system entry to authorized personnel, while encryption protects data both in transit and at rest. Audit trails enable tracking of user activity, supporting accountability and compliance.

Additional components involve regular system updates, strong password policies, and secure user authentication. Implementing multi-factor authentication enhances security, reducing the risk of breaches. Continuous monitoring of system activity is also essential to identify potential threats proactively.

Managing third-party vendor security risks

Managing third-party vendor security risks is vital to uphold legal practice data security standards. Outsourcing or collaborating with vendors introduces additional vulnerabilities that must be carefully managed to protect sensitive case data.

A structured approach involves implementing strict due diligence procedures before selecting vendors. This includes evaluating their security protocols, compliance with standards, and history of data breaches.

Regular risk assessments should be conducted to verify ongoing vendor compliance. Establishing clear security requirements and contractual obligations can mitigate potential vulnerabilities.

Key steps for managing third-party vendor security risks include:

  1. Conduct thorough initial assessments of vendor security measures.
  2. Define and document security expectations within contracts.
  3. Implement continuous monitoring programs to detect emerging risks.
  4. Limit vendor access to only necessary data and systems.
  5. Require vendors to demonstrate compliance through audits or certifications.

Utilizing these practices ensures adherence to legal practice data security standards and reduces the risk of data breaches associated with third-party vendors.

Blockchain applications for data integrity

Blockchain applications for data integrity leverage the technology’s decentralized and immutable nature to enhance security within legal practice environments. In case management systems, blockchain provides a tamper-proof record of all data transactions, ensuring information remains unaltered and trustworthy.

By recording each data entry as a block linked cryptographically to the previous one, blockchain creates a permanent audit trail. This process significantly reduces risks of unauthorized modifications or data manipulation, aligning with legal practice data security standards.

Implementing blockchain thus strengthens data integrity, a core component of legal data security standards. It also fosters transparency, as stakeholders can independently verify records without relying on a central authority. Although challenges such as scalability and regulatory acceptance remain, blockchain’s potential to upgrade legal systems is increasingly recognized.

Advancements in user authentication methods

Recent advancements in user authentication methods significantly enhance data security within legal practice case management systems. These innovations aim to strengthen access controls and ensure only authorized personnel can view sensitive case information. Multi-factor authentication (MFA) has become a standard, requiring users to verify their identity through two or more independent factors, such as a password and a biometric scan or a one-time code sent to a mobile device. This layered approach reduces the risk of unauthorized access due to compromised credentials.

Biometric technologies, including fingerprint scans, facial recognition, and retina analysis, are increasingly integrated into authentication systems. These methods offer unique, difficult-to-replicate identifiers, providing law firms with a more secure and efficient way to authenticate users. Despite their advantages, biometric systems require careful implementation to address privacy concerns and prevent potential spoofing attacks.

Emerging methods include the use of blockchain-based authentication systems, which create decentralized and tamper-proof access records. These systems enhance the integrity and traceability of authentication events. However, their adoption remains limited due to complexity and the need for specialized infrastructure. Overall, continuous innovation in user authentication methods plays a vital role in upholding the strict data security standards required in legal practice.

Best Practices for Maintaining Data Confidentiality and Integrity

Maintaining data confidentiality and integrity is vital for legal practices utilizing case management systems. Adhering to established best practices helps protect sensitive client information and ensures compliance with legal security standards.

To uphold these standards, law firms should implement a combination of technical and procedural measures. Key practices include:

  1. Employing encryption protocols for data at rest and in transit, ensuring unauthorized access is prevented.
  2. Establishing strict access controls through role-based permissions, limiting data access to authorized personnel only.
  3. Regularly updating security software and system patches to eliminate vulnerabilities in case management systems.
  4. Conducting ongoing staff training to promote awareness of security policies and potential threats.
  5. Maintaining comprehensive audit logs to monitor data activity and identify suspicious or unauthorized access promptly.
  6. Enforcing secure password policies and multi-factor authentication to enhance individual user security.

By systematically integrating these best practices, legal practices can effectively safeguard data confidentiality and integrity within their case management systems.
